In the wellness benefits FAQ section it says...
"Is there a waiting period for wellness coverage?" and the answer says....
"NO, THERE IS NO WAITING PERIOD FOR FETCH WELNESS. You can submit wellness claims on or after the effective date that’s given in your enrollment confirmation email. IN OTHER WORDS, YOU GET WELLNESS COVERAGE ON OR AFTER THE DAY OF ENROLLMENT"
2 out of those 3 sentences imply that the coverage will be available immediately or (at the very least) the day after.
In the email I received after signing up, the first sentence says "[your dog] NOW HAS THE MOST COMPLETE COVERAGE"
Everything up until this point made me feel I had coverage so I took my dog to the vet. 2 claims were denied as a result.
I go back and check the confirmation email and 7 lines down from them saying "[YOUR DOG] now has the most complete coverage", it says that the enrollment date is actually 2 days after the email date. When I called in they said "oh yeah coverage always starts 2 days after enrollment"
THAT SEEMS LIKE IT WOULD BE HELPFUL INFORMATION FOR PEOPLE SIGNING UP TO USE THE BENEFITS. It's known information within the company that it starts 2 days after signup and they do not share that with the customer. This is purposefully confusing language.
